Neil Patrick Harris Calls Eric Braeden a D-Bag on Twitter

Jeffrey Weeks
Neil Patrick Harris took to Twitter to scold actor Eric Braeden for pulling out of a "How I Met Your Mother" episode he was set to appear in.

"Eric Braeden is a D-Bag. the actor, (Robin's dad) agreed to a cameo, then last night bailed, saying the part wasn't 'substantial' enough," Harris tweeted. "We've recast with Ray Wise, a fantastic actor who makes any part 'substantial'. Super excited to welcome him to the family!"

Eric Braeden played Robin's father on a 2008 episode of the show and was supposed to reprise his role in an upcoming episode.

Braeden is the long-running star of "The Young and the Restless" which airs on CBS and was recently renewed for three years.
